  6. The DA Form 4856 Magic Bullet Statement. What is the DA Form 4856 Magic Bullet Statement? Simply put, it is a “legal statement” you include on the official Army Counseling Form when you counsel a subordinate. This statement is typically used for “negative” event-oriented counseling.
